Application, Enrollment and Capital Fees
- Application fee (new students): EUR 150 (non-refundable).
- Enrollment fee (Grades 1–12): EUR 450 (payable once on enrollment; not prorated; non-refundable).
- Capital fee (Grades 1–12): EUR 500 for Macedonian-fee status (not prorated; non-refundable). For international families whose employer covers educational costs, a different capital fee amount is listed (EUR 3,000).
- Tuition deposit: EUR 1,000 (non-refundable) required to secure a place; due on signing the tuition contract (deadline stated on the school's tuition schedule).

Other compulsory and optional fees
- IB MYP e‑Assessment fee (optional, Grade 10): approx. EUR 65 per eAssessment.
- IB DP exam fee (optional, Grade 12): approx. EUR 102 per IB exam (amount depends on number of exams taken).
- Graduation fee (Grade 12 only): EUR 100 (not prorated; non-refundable).
- ID Nova card: EUR 10.
- After‑School Activities (ASA) — per trimester: EUR 100 (semester/trimester fees for extracurriculars, daycare, language institute, homework assistance and private tutoring are published and charged separately). Examples from the school's fee portal: Daycare (per semester) EUR 250; Language Institute (per semester) EUR 150; Homework assistance (per trimester) EUR 180; Tutoring (individual) EUR 200 per session (rates vary by format). Billing schedule, payment terms and proration
- A contractual tuition agreement is required for each enrolling student. Several payment plans are available; multi‑installment plans attract an additional charge. Bank/wire transfer charges are the responsibility of the payer.
- The tuition deposit (EUR 1,000) must be paid to secure a place and is non‑refundable. Specific deposit deadlines are stated on the school's tuition schedule.
- Late enrollment and early departure are charged on a proration schedule based on academic quarters. Refunds and activity cancellations
- The tuition deposit is non‑refundable. Enrollment, capital and graduation fees are not prorated and are non‑refundable.
- For after‑school activities (ASA): there is no refund if a family discontinues attendance during a semester; if the school cancels an activity the fee will be pro‑rated and refunded to enrolled students. Other refunds or prorations for school‑cancelled items are handled according to the school's policies.
Boarding
- NOVA is a PK–12 day school; there are no boarding facilities or boarding fees.
